Essential Seasonal Maintenance Tips from Coastal Handyman
Spring is the perfect time to focus on cleaning and rejuvenating your home after the long winter months. Start by inspecting your roof for any damage caused by winter weather. Look for missing shingles or tiles, as well as any signs of leaks or water damage. While you’re at it, clean out gutters and downspouts to ensure they are free of debris to avoid water damage to your foundation.
Next, turn your attention to the exterior of your home. A thorough pressure wash of your siding, deck, and patios will remove mold, mildew, and grime that accumulated over the winter. It’s also a good moment to inspect your windows and doors for drafts and caulk any areas where warm air might escape - this is crucial for energy efficiency.
As summer approaches, focus on preparing your home to withstand the heat. Your air conditioning system will be working overtime, so making sure it's in good condition before the heat strikes is essential. Coastal Handyman recommends scheduling a professional HVAC inspection to ensure everything is functioning properly. Don't forget to replace your air filters regularly for optimal performance and air quality.
Summer is also a suitable time to check your plumbing for any leaks or drips. Test the pressure on all your faucets and inspect the integrity of your outdoor hose bibs and sprinkler systems to avoid water wastage.
As fall approaches, the focus shifts to preparing for colder months. Clearing your yard of fallen leaves is important, not just for aesthetics, but to prevent pests and disease. Inspect your trees and shrubs for any weak branches that could fall during a storm and ensure their health by pruning them appropriately.
Before winter sets in, it's essential to service your heating system. Testing your furnace and thermostat ensures they are functioning efficiently and safely. Coastal Handyman advises checking your home's insulation, especially in the attic, to reduce heat loss during winter.
During winter, perform regular checks on your pipes to avoid freezing. Insulating pipes in unheated areas or investing in a water-heating system might save you from a burst pipe disaster. Additionally, shovel snow away from the foundation and clear paths to minimize slip hazards.
Consistent seasonal maintenance not only boosts the durability and value of your property but also ensures the safety and comfort of your household.
